Hi my name is Tammie. I just had 2 lipome removed from my left side of my back and the left side of the back of my thigh. I had a mammogram and they told me that they found something in my left breast mid line. I really need to know what is going on on my left side of my body?
Hi, Thanks for choosing healthcaremagic. Lipomas are very common benign tumor which occur in a large number of people. It is absolutely benign and there is nothing to worry about it. The only problem it causes is a cosmetic problem and for which it can be easily removed usually under local anaesthesia itself. The mammogram report has not been written by you. 'Something' in the breast can be a lot of things. As there is no specific details of the breast lesion, it cannot be commented about. Please give a detailed description of the report, at least whatever is written in the report then we can try and explain it. The lipomas and the breast lesions are not connected for sure so don't worry as something is happening to the left side of your body.
